Potential Through Stem Cells: A Introduction to Restorative Medicine

For a period, scientists have been researching the remarkable field of regenerative medicine, fueled by the possibility of stem cells. The discipline offers a groundbreaking strategy to treating diseases and injuries that were once considered untreatable. Stem cells, with their unique ability to differentiate into various cell types, hold the key to rebuilding damaged tissues and organs. Current research focuses on areas like spinal cord injury therapy, heart disease recovery, diabetes management, and even progressive conditions. While still largely in the developmental stages, this field represents a source of optimism for millions facing debilitating illnesses, and promises to transform how we understand healthcare in the future.

Stem Cell Clinics: Understanding and Considering Right for You?

Considering a visit to a regenerative medicine clinic can feel overwhelming . Initially, expect a comprehensive assessment, including in-depth review of your past ailments and physical examination. Practitioners may then use imaging like MRI or X-ray to further evaluate the area needing attention . You might will also undergo bloodwork or other diagnostic evaluations. The clinic will discuss various options, which could involve injections of natural compounds, platelet-rich plasma (PRP – sometimes called rich plasma ), or other innovative approaches . Remember to ask questions about the process , potential risks, expected outcomes and costs. Regenerative medicine isn't a guaranteed cure; it may be suitable for some conditions but not all, so carefully consider if this approach aligns with your overall objectives. Consult with your primary care provider before making any decisions.

Stem Cell Treatment Explained: Present Applications and Future Possibilities

Stem cell therapy holds incredible potential for changing contemporary medicine. Currently, accepted stem cell treatments are primarily utilized to treat blood cancers and immune system disorders like leukemia and lymphoma, often involving bone marrow transplantation – a well-established method. However, research is rapidly advancing, exploring their use in repairing damaged tissues for conditions such as spinal cord injuries, heart disease, Parkinson’s, and diabetes. longevity medicine While investigations are ongoing, the coming lies in harnessing stem cells' ability to differentiate into specific cell types to replace those lost or harmed by disease – a scenario offering potentially groundbreaking results for countless patients globally. Experts anticipate even more sophisticated and targeted stem cell procedures may become available in the coming years, broadening the scope of what's medically achievable.
